DDarlington & Stockton TimesUnited Kingdom
Background and Format:Established in 1847, Darlington & Stockton Times covers community news, sport and events across the Darlington and Stockton regions, as well as the surrounding villages. The publication is linked to the Northern Echo, with content from the Echo often shared with the Darlington & Stockton Times.Audience and Readership:The newspaper is aimed at residents who have an interest in regional news, sports and nearby events including those who live in the Darlington & Tees Valley, South Durham, North Yorkshire and North Durham.Deadline:The editorial deadline is Wednesday, although the newspaper prefers material to be sent in as early as possible for inclusion.Time of Publication:FridayFrequency:WeeklyCirculation:Source: ABCDistribution:The newspaper is available through retail in its print format and is available at supermarkets, newsagents and convenience stores through Darlington, Stockton and the surrounding areas. It is also available through subscription here.Ad Rates:Information on advertising can be viewed here Other Information:Picture Desk email is picturedesk@dst.co.ukAlerts:Gorkana consumer alert: Thursday 23rd April 2009The Darlington and Stockton Times has recently changed its format from broadsheet to tabloid and has also changed the number of editions it produces. The Darlington and Stockton Times now produces editions in Richmond and the Dales, Hambleton, Cleveland and County Durham. DDarlington TodayUnited Kingdom
Background and format: Darlington Today is a bi-monthly lifestyle magazine featuring local news, travel, fashion, entertainment, competitions and a what's on guide. Audience and readership: It serves local residents of Darlington and its surrounding areas. Deadline: Deadlines vary. Time of Publication: The magazine is published in January/February, March/April, May/June, July/August, September/October, November/December. Circulation: Source: Publisher Distribution: The magazine is available in print and it is free to homes and businesses across Darlington.
